  5. It was announced that Plus and Premium plans were being withdrawn when a user next renews. All were upgraded to Personal until the renewal date. You get a reminder of the new rate about a month before renewal. At that point you have the option to do nothing and renew at the new rate, drop to Free or leave completely. Leaving completely feels, to me, like cutting ones nose off to sleep the face. On Free you at least keep access to your notes and can continue to use your account subject to Free limits. That can give you the chance to make a plan without losing anything.
  6. There are many discussions on the difference between v10 CHECKLISTS and Legacy CHECK-BOXES. With patience they can coexist. V10 is keen to convert everything to a checklist. Check-boxes exist in the middle of text. So place a space or other character before a Check-box and it will remain. Put it at the start of a line and it will convert to a Checklist.

  13. I guess you did not keep the emergency codes either... If you still have these stored away then that's the way to go. Otherwise, in the Evernote app on your phone go to Settings. Then choose More Settings. This will load your account settings. Choose the three bar 'hamburger' menu and select Security Summary. Login with your password. Then on the two step verification section select Manage Settings. If you are lucky this will enable you to view backup codes or disable two step verification. More likely it will prompt you for a code in which case select the option which is something like I forgot my codes. This will prvide a number of options to obtain a code or use one of the emergency codes. Once you have access to your account you will need to either disable 2FA or set up one of the many authenticator apps. Google works but many recommened Authy. You choose whichever you want assuming you want the extra security. Usually it works best to disable 2FA then reenable with your new authenticator.

  15. You could export each notebook as an ENEX file. Then import it into your new Free/Personal/Professional account. To export open the Notebooks windows and click the three dot menu option and follow the export options. Do this by notebook so that when you import you still know which notebook is involved.

As for check boxes, v10 added a new additional feature called check lists. These items are struck out as well as checked when completed. The strike out has a setting to disable if you wish. The old check boxes remain BUT if you place one at the start of a line followed by text, it will convert to a new check list. If you want to force a check box then you need to add a space before the box. Check boxes with in the middle of text.
  20. Colour is not supported in code blocks. I think the typical work around is to store code in a single cell table and format it in the cell. Otherwise use a dedicated code writing application and store output file inside a note. But that won't rescue your code that is already captured. There are mixed views on use of Evernote for capturing code snippets. You can see both sides of the argument in the forums. Meanwhile submit feedback to Evernote. Either open a support ticket or Email feedback@evernote.com Remember, though, even if the suggestion is accepted it will be many months before this is released.
